Arc System Works has recently taken back a Tweet about the release of the upcoming Patch 1.10 for Guilty Gear Strive this October 15. Apparently, the last character for 2021 will be released with this upcoming update too. Here's what we know about this development.

The official Guilty Gear Strive PR has recently posted and taken back this Tweet about the release of Patch 1.10. In the Tweet, the announcement included a "new character" to be released along with the balance changes to be introduced in Patch 1.10. In their official Developer's Backyard announcement, the developers have confirmed that the character is still under development and will not be appearing in that announcement and be added this Patch 1.10

As of the Patch 1.09 announcement, the developers have long confirmed that Guilty Gear Strive will be adding Patch 1.10 in mid October. The developers have delivered on this and this deleted Tweet could just be a typographical mistake on the social media's end. However, this post has stirred the fans and players to be on the lookout for.

Expected New Character To Be Added

So far, the players are expecting some new characters to be added to the Guilty Gear Strive roster from its story mode. One of the game's villains, Happy Chaos, is expected to be included soon. This character's role in the story was to assist I-no in reclaiming her full power and prevent the only person, Sol Badguy, from achieving this goal.

This character is a shadow of his former self after trying to contain I-no's powers to prevent her from destroying the world if she chooses so. In the Guilty Gear Strive story, Happy Chaos claims that he is not evil and only wants dramatic events to happen in history which encourages him to assist I-no and endanger world leaders for the Guilty Gear heroes to save them.

More than just a random ruffian, Happy Chaos is actually the mentor of Asuka R. Kreutz who was a villain in Guilty Gear Strive. Asuka R. Kreutz was known as that man that wreaked havoc as a main villain of the game with his magic and behind-the-scenes scheming but has since given up endangering the world after finding something else to do. Happy Chaos showcases his magic by making bullets out of steel of Nagoriyuki's sword which renders Sol Badguy's superhuman healing to not work.

Overall, this character is a big bad of the game. Often times, main villains of Arc System Works fighting games added to playable roster are characters with oppressive tool sets but may take some time to learn. These characters can feel like a "boss" character in the hands of players who can understand how to play them.

Other than new characters, many fans are also expecting older Guilty Gear characters to return in this game. Two of these characters are Slayer and Baiken. These characters were leaked to be included in the game and fans are still awaiting if the developers will really add them to the roster.

As a character, Slayer is the original leader of the Assassin's Guild and an all-powerful vampire that meddles with the Guilty Gear events if he pleases so. During the Guilty Gear Strive events, the Assassin's Guild has been disbanded after the pardon of their crimes. Even without his organization around, Slayer's inclusion in the game could be traced on if he whims to trade blows with the characters again.

Meanwhile, Baiken is a Japanese samurai hellbent on taking revenge on That Man for creating Gears that obliterated her loved ones and homeland. However, Asuka R. Kreutz has since left his villainous ways as That Man and has given up his source of power for humanity to seal to run a radio show from the moon. It's unknown what will Baiken's goal when she is added to the game but she is a good friend of Anji Mito who is already playable in this game.
